嚴格的Spine/Leaf拓樸
Cisco ACI架構示意圖。 來源:Cisco.com |
除了Leaf只能接在Spine上面之外,Leaf和Leaf之間,完全不能有任何的捷徑、cross link;Spine和Spine之間,完全不能有任何的捷徑、cross link。
不小心接錯也沒有關係,APIC會自動關掉接錯的埠,所以,接錯線只是硬體的浪費而已。
後面,我將ACI裡面的Leaf交換器、Spine交換器、APIC伺服器,聯合起來,稱為ACI Fabric。
只能使用指定的Cisco硬體
Leaf原則上只能使用Cisco Nexus 9300 (除了9336PQ ACI Spine Switch之外),或是Cisco Nexus 9500。
Spine只能使用Nexus 9500,但是線卡必須使用ACI Spine專用的線卡;或是9336PQ ACI Spine Switch。
設定完全在APIC上面
Application Policy Infrastructure Controller (APIC) 是ACI Fabric的唯一設定管理的接入點。
Cisco APIC管理ACI Fabric示意圖 來源:Cisco.com |
我們不再透過命令行(Command Line Interface),來一台一台設定單獨的Spine交換器或者是Leaf交換器。我們只需要透過APIC上面所提供的圖形介面,就可以完成Cisco ACI全部的設定。更好的是,透過軟體和API,來做Cisco ACI的設定。大家還記得,Cisco ACI,正是Cisco私有協議的軟體定義的網路系統方案。
只要控制了APIC,我們就控制了整個ACI Fabric。換句話說,任何一套的Cisco Nexus 9000硬體,在ACI Fabric裡面,隨時可以被抽換,硬體上面完全沒有任何的狀態,真的就等同於是 Nexus 7000的線卡一樣。
One more thing…
Cisco ACI只是一個網路的方案,只負責TCP/IP上面封包的交換。
Cisco ACI Fabric 連接Server和外部網路的示意圖 來源:Cisco.com |
如果大家還記得另一篇所提到的,拿Cisco Nexus 7000當成Spine/Leaf網路拓樸的具體例子,Cisco ACI,這一群由指定型號的Nexus 9000硬體,聯合起來一起看,等同於是一個超大型的、分散式的Nexus 7000的硬體,提供網路第三層、第二層的服務。
0 意見:
張貼留言
小技巧:也可以 匿名 留言!